I currently have a iMac G5 (iSight) 2.1 GHz, 20 inch.

The issue is that it seems to be suffering from random screen freezes which can only be resolved by a hard reset. This can occur at random intervals.

Intially I had an issue whereby the operating system would not install and freeze upon startup or get to a certain point and then freeze. I over came this by removing some ram and then after the system sat at 1 min remaining on the install for approx 3 hours I pressed a few buttons to get a install log and the process completed.

Once fixed the issues continued, the fax runs loud and suffers system freezes again that can only be exited via the hard reset. This can happen upon start up or at random intervals.

Any ideas gratefully recived. I have however tried the reset smu, nvram combo's.

System freezes are usually associated with a hardware problem. First suspect is memory. That should be easy enough to check either with software or by substitution. A free memory checker can be downloaded from here.

The second suspect is the graphics processor. Since that's hard wired on your G5 logic board, about the only thing you can do is run the Apple Hardware Test to see if it shows up with an error. See this LINK.
